Set All Settings Menu: Select from the following settings options: • Turn All Off: Turns off all the digital photography options. • Set All to Automatic: Sets all the digital photography options to Automatic. • Use Factory Presets: Sets all the digital photography options to a set of predefined print options. 7.3 Maximum dpi The Maximum dpi print quality setting offers 4800 x 1200 optimized dpi printing. The 4800 x 1200 optimized dpi print mode is the highest quality resolution for this printer. When 4800 x 1200 optimized dpi is selected in the printer driver, the tri-color print cartridge prints in the 4800 x 1200 optimized dpi mode (up to 4800 x 1200 optimized dpi color and 1200-input dpi). If a photo print cartridge is also installed, the print quality is enhanced. A photo print cartridge can be purchased separately if it is not included with your printer. Follow these steps to print in the 4800 x 1200 optimized dpi mode: 1. Open the Print dialog box. 2. Select the Paper Type/Quality panel. 3. In the Print Quality drop-down list, click Maximum dpi. 4. Select any other print settings that you want, and then click Print. 33
